Two decades into club career, Robert Leavy and Ardee could make history against Cuala

The last Louth club to reach the Leinster SFC final was Mattock Rangers in 2002. A Louth club has never won the competition.

VETERAN: Robert Leavy of St Mary’s Ardee celebrates after his side's victory against St Loman's in the Leinster Club SFC semi-final. Picture: Michael P Ryan/Sportsfile

For the greater part of his St Mary's career, Robert Leavy spent his time trying not to be relegated.

"I remember we won one game by a couple of points and the loser got relegated, against Knockbridge I think it was, around 2012," said the veteran Ardee midfielder. "That's where we were for a long time. My mind for a long time was on not wanting to be relegated."
